Book excerpt: One week in Scotland for Christmas… and a wedding date with a handsome aristocrat! Alicia has worked in the same boring job for 12 years - and three weeks before Christmas, she was laid off. For the first time in her life, she does something irresponsible, and takes off on her lifelong dream of a holiday in Scotland. Edinburgh is a whirlwind of whisky, history, and holiday festivities... and a handsome aristocrat who needs a date to the society wedding of the year…. The youngest son of a laird, Callum yearns to make his way out of his family's shadow. Preparations for his brother's high-society wedding have taken over life at the family estate, and Callum's full participation is required - including an appropriate date. But he doesn't want to spend the holiday season fending off a title-hunting socialite. When a dazzling American knocks him off his feet, he realizes she'd be the perfect companion for the wedding…. and maybe more. Too bad she's leaving Scotland in two weeks…. This rom-com holiday novella of 28,000 words (110 paperback pages) is a complete story, and features: * Fake dating * Cinderella makeover * Sparkling Scottish holiday setting - whisky, cheese and wedding champagne! * Guaranteed HEA!
